Acquire Commands

:ACQuire:COMPlete

Command
:ACQuire:COMPlete <percent>
The :ACQuire:COMPlete command specifies how many of the data point
storage bins (time buckets) in the waveform record must contain a
waveform sample before a measurement will be made. For example, if the
command :ACQuire:COMPlete 60 has been sent, 60% of the storage bins in
the waveform record must contain a waveform data sample before a
measurement is made.

Due to the nature of real time acquisition, 100% of the waveform record
bins are filled after each trigger event, and all of the previous data in the
record is replaced by new data when :ACQuire:AVERage is off. Hence, the
complete mode really has no effect, and the behavior of the oscilloscope is
the same as when the completion criteria is set to 100% (this is the same
as in PDETect mode). When :ACQuire:AVERage is on, all of the previous
data in the record is replaced by new data.
The range of the :ACQuire:COMPlete command is 0 to 100 and indicates
the percentage of time buckets that must be full before the acquisition is
considered complete. If the complete value is set to 100%, all time buckets
must contain data for the acquisition to be considered complete. If the
complete value is set to 0, then one acquisition cycle will take place.
Completion is set by default setup or *RST to 90%. Autoscale changes it to
100%.
<percent>
An integer, 0 to 100, representing the percentage of storage bins (time
buckets) that must be full before an acquisition is considered complete.
Example
This example sets the completion criteria for the next acquisition to 90%.
myScope.WriteString ":ACQUIRE:COMPLETE 90"
Query

:ACQuire:COMPlete?

The :ACQuire:COMPlete? query returns the completion criteria.
Returned Format
[:ACQuire:COMPlete] <percent><NL>
<percent>
An integer, 0 to 100, representing the percentage of time buckets that
must be full before an acquisition is considered complete.
